Transaction 865831ca45143eebbcac188bcd79bfb8a5a9b6e49479a0b02213293a3eccd0ba
1 Input
1 Output
-
865831ca45143eebbcac188bcd79bfb8a5a9b6e49479a0b02213293a3eccd0ba:0
- value
- 21506398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 977817cdef7b831127b207d5b7fabf71d80f67cc OP_EQUAL
- address
- 3FVupiYbA7Cuisb7RcLQCsVA3KXwSFzu2b